WebDec 2, 2024 · Certified Professional Coder (CPC-A): The CPC certification validates your proficiency in CPT, HCPCS level II supply and procedure codes and ICD-10-CM diagnosis codes. Obtaining this certification allows you to code medical claims in a physician's office or similar settings. WebNov 18, 2024 · There are a variety of certifications, including certified professional coder (CPC), certified inpatient coder (CIC), certified coding specialist (CCS), certified professional medical auditor (CPMA), and certified outpatient coder (COC).
